﻿html, body, div, p, img, li, ul, ol, dl, dd, dt, form, table, td, tr {margin:0px;padding:0px;border:0px;border-collapse:separate;border-spacing:0px;text-align: left;}
body, html {margin:0px;padding:0px;text-align:left;border-spacing:0px;font-family: Arial, Helvetica, sans-serif;font-size: 9pt;color:#000000;background-color: #FFFFFF;background-image: url('http://images.visionfinancialmarkets.com/checker.gif'); line-height:14pt;}
body {text-align: center;}
a {color:#1F559F;}
a:hover {color:#7FAACA;}
p {margin:5px 0 10px 0;padding:0;}
.rightalign {text-align:right;margin:0px 0px 0px 0px;padding:0px 10px 0px 10px;line-height:12pt;}
h1 {margin:5px 10px 10px 10px;font-size: 12pt;font-weight:bold;color:#1F559F;border-bottom:1px solid #D9D9D9;}
h2 {margin:5px 10px 10px 10px;font-size: 11pt;font-weight:bold;color:#1F559F;border-bottom:1px solid #D9D9D9;}
h3 {margin:5px 10px 10px 10px;font-size: 10pt;font-weight:bold;color:#1F559F;border-bottom:1px solid #D9D9D9;}
h4 {margin:5px 10px 10px 10px;font-size: 11pt;font-weight:bold;color:#1F559F;}
h5 {margin:5px 10px 10px 10px;font-size: 9pt;font-weight:bold;color:#1F559F;}
h6 {margin:5px 10px 0px 10px;font-size: 9pt;font-weight:bold;color:#1F559F;border-bottom:1px solid #D9D9D9;}
span.left {position: absolute;left: 0;}
span.right {position: absolute;right: 0;}
div.line {position: relative;text-align: center;width: 100%;}
html>body #wrap {width:1006px;}
#wrap {width:1010px;}
#wrap {margin-left: auto;margin-right: auto;}
#head {position:absolute;top:0px;margin-left: auto;margin-right: auto;}
#main ul li {list-style:square;padding-left:10px;margin:0px 0px 0px 60px;}
#main ol li{margin:0px 0px 0px 35px;}
#status {width:1006px;height:23px;z-index:1;clear:both;float:left;padding:0px 0px 0px 0px;margin:0px 0px 0px 0px;border-right: 2px solid #828A8F;border-left: 2px solid #828A8F;border-bottom: 1px solid #828A8F;background:#b1b1b1;}
#header {width:1006px;z-index:1;clear:both;float:left;padding:0px 0px 0px 0px;margin:0px 0px 0px 0px;border-right: 2px solid #828A8F;border-left: 2px solid #828A8F;background: #FFFFFF;}
#head_l {width:827px;height:110px;  position:relative;float:left;text-align:left;vertical-align:bottom;padding: 0px 0px 0px 0px;}
#head_l2 {margin:5px; width:827px;height:178px;  position:relative;float:left;text-align:left;vertical-align:bottom;padding: 0px 0px 0px 0px;}
#head_l p {padding: 10px 0px 0px 15px;}
#head_r {width:179px;height:110px;position:relative;text-align:left;float:right;}
#head_r p {padding: 0px 5px 5px 0px;margin: 10px 0px 0px 0xp;line-height: 0px;display:inline;font-size:8pt;}
#head_spacer {display:block;height:49px;}
#lower_nav_body {width:996px;clear:both;float:left;padding:0px 5px 0px 5px;margin:0px 0px 0px 0px;border-right: 2px solid #828A8F;border-left: 2px solid #828A8F;background: #FFFFFF;}
#lower_nav_body p {padding:15px 5px 0px 10px;}
#disclaimer_space {width:996px;}
#disclaimer_space {clear:both;float:left;padding:5px 5px 5px 5px;margin:0px 0px 0px 0px;border-right: 2px solid #828A8F;border-left: 2px solid #828A8F;background: #FFFFFF;}
#disclaimer_space p {padding:0px 10px 0px 10px;}
#foot_space {width:996px;clear:both;float:left;padding:5px 5px 5px 5px;margin:0px 0px 0px 0px;border-right: 2px solid #828A8F;border-left: 2px solid #828A8F;background: #FFFFFF;}
#footer {width:996px;clear:both;float:left;padding:5px 5px 5px 5px;margin:0px 0px 0px 0px;border-top: 1px solid #828A8F;border-right: 2px solid #828A8F;border-left: 2px solid #828A8F;border-bottom: 2px solid #828A8F;background: #FFFFFF;}
html>body #footer p {padding:5px 10px 0px 10px;}
#footer p {padding:8px 10px 8px 10px;}
#footer p {margin: 0px 0px 0px 0xp;font-size: 8pt;line-height:12pt;}
.rjustify {text-align: right;}
.standard_margin {width:100%;margin:5px 0px 0px 10px;}
.inset_margin {margin:0px 0px 0px 30px;}
.image_left {padding:5px 10px 5px 10px;}
.inline {display:inline;} 
.grey {color:#BBBBBB;}
.headline {margin:5px 10px 10px 10px;font-size: 11pt;font-weight:bold;color:#000000;}
.button {font-size:9pt;background: url('http://images.visionfinancialmarkets.com/tables/b.gif'); color: #000000;border:solid 1px #BBBBBB;margin-top: 2px;margin-bottom: 2px;}
.button_link {width:200px;font-size:9pt;background: url('http://images.visionfinancialmarkets.com/tables/b.gif');color: #222222;border:solid 1px #BBBBBB;margin: 2px;padding:2px 5px 2px 5px;text-align:center;}
.button_link a {color: #222222;text-decoration: none;}
.button_link a:hover {color: #555555;text-decoration: none;}
.button_link:hover{border:solid 1px #555555;}
.spacer{margin:0px 0px 0px -1px;}
.RedFont{color:Red;}
.panelLoginStatus{padding:1px 1px 1px 1px;text-align:right;position:relative;font-size: 10pt;color: #555555;}
.panelLoginStatus a{color: #555555;}
.panelLogIn {vertical-align: bottom;text-align:right;}

